Coping Strategy
Techniques or methods used to manage or overcome stress and challenging situations.
Aggression
A range of behaviors that can result in both physical and psychological harm to oneself, others, or objects in the environment, often motivated by anger or frustration.
Frustration
A feeling of distress and annoyance arising from being unable to achieve one's goals or fulfill one's needs.
Coping Responses
Behavioral, cognitive, and emotional ways in which individuals manage stress and adversity.
